Establishing a Yoga practice in adolescence enables young people to learn some vital tools to help them listen and respect to their bodies, grow and develop resilience, and especially help cope with the big changes experienced during this time.
These class are inclusive, non-competitive and heart-centred, focusing on the mind-body connection; helping young people to develop a loving, healthy and respectful relationship with their body, developing attention and presence, all whilst improving strength and flexibility.
Sessions include physical postures, breathwork, mindfulness and gratitude practices, discussion and importantly a long, nourishing deep relaxation pratice (yoga nidra).
